Plant Inspection and Static Equipment Integrity

A plant inspector is the eyes of the integrity programme, and what they record decides what gets repaired before it fails. This course builds the practical skills of inspecting vessels, tanks, piping and heat exchangers, choosing the right technique and writing findings that others can act on. Delegates leave able to plan and carry out inspections that stand up to review.

What you will be able to do

  • Plan an inspection from equipment history and damage mechanisms.
  • Select visual and non destructive techniques for each item.
  • Recognise and measure common forms of deterioration.
  • Assess remaining thickness and corrosion rates.
  • Write clear, defensible inspection reports.
  • Feed findings into repair and reinspection decisions.

Who should attend

Plant inspectors, inspection and mechanical engineers, and maintenance technicians who inspect static equipment in process and utility plants.
